Parting Shot Posted June 6, 2008 Report Share Posted June 6, 2008 Review time :P Today I reviewed San-Meti’s “The Angel of the Black Rose” Effect: As long as this card remains face-up on your side of the field in defence position, you're opponent cannot attack your Life Points directly. When this card is sent from the field to the Graveyard as a result of battle, select 1 face-up DARK monster on your side of the field and increase the selected monster's ATK by this card's ATK. When the selected monster destroyes an opponent's monster in battle, increase the slected monster's ATK and DEF by the ATK of the destroyed monster. When the seleted monster is sent from the field to the Graveyard, inflict damage to your Life Points equal to the selected monster's ATK. So, let’s get down to business.It starts out with a minor OCG error in a pretty neat defense effect for you. While remaining in Defense Position your opponent cannot attack you directly. Very helpful against decks that use direct attackers in combo with cards like Gravity Bind. It then moves straight into an effect for when it’s destroyed, which basically designates a DARK monster on your field. Then, the rest of the effect deals with the selected monster on your field. First off, it gives the monster a boost of 1000 ATK, useful for almost any monster. Then, the party gets even better. Each time the monster destroys a monster by battle, it gains the ATK of the destroyed monster to it’s ATK and DEF, pretty darn powerful if you ask me, maybe a little too powerful. Though, that power is balanced out by the next effect which deals damage to you equal to the monster’s ATK if the monster is destroyed. That could be a serious blow if you’ve destroyed a lot of monsters with it. Overall, the effect seems to balance itself out mostly well. You get ATK boosts, but have to be wary about it’s ATK versus your current LP in case your opponent pulls a monster destruction card. Ratings: Name: 7/10 Fits, but the first “the” could probably be taken out Pic: 7/10 Good, but could be better. Effect: 8/10 Interesting effect, and it flows pretty well. Grammar/OCG: 6/10 A few errors, and some spelling mistakes. Balance: 7/10 It’s a little overpowered, but it would probably just be limited if it were real. Star sense: 3 - 8/10 Might be better suited as Level 4, but is probably fine at 3. Overall: 43/60 or 7.17/10 All-in-all, a pretty useful card for most DARK decks.
